#5b9e92 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5b9e92 is composed of 35.7% red, 62% green and 57.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 42.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.6% yellow and 38% black. It has a hue angle of 169.3 degrees, a saturation of 26.9% and a lightness of 48.8%. #5b9e92 color hex could be obtained by blending #b6ffff with #003d25. Closest websafe color is: #669999.

Shades and Tints of #5b9e92

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050908 is the darkest color, while #fbfdfd is the lightest one.

Tones of #5b9e92

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#788180 is the less saturated color, while #05f4c9 is the most saturated one.
